WebAfter completing 60 credit hours of General Education and prerequisite coursework, students must formally apply to the clinical major. Admission is based on a competitive, space-available basis through a systematic and holistic review of each applicant. Web2 days ago · A BSN is a rigorous, four-year university program that involves intensive clinical training. BSN students spend 300 to 700 hours in various clinical settings and learn leadership skills that ... With many academic programs providing online options , nurses who take this route still need to complete in-person clinical hours. Online programs partner with institutions that can provide nursing students with the necessary experiences.
